Deneth Priyanga does St John’s, Panadura proud

Deneth Priyanga Peiris, captain of St John’s College Panadura cricket team.

St. John’s College Panadura cricket captain, Deneth Priyanga Peiris, came up with a a remarkable achievement in the 2023-2024 Under-19 Two-day School Cricket Tournament season. by passing the 1,000 run mark making him the second batsman in the school’s history to achieve this milestone.

Peiris, an 18-year-old right-handed batsman scored a total of 1,027 runs with an average of 48.9. Throughout the season, he played 13 matches and had 21 innings, including three centuries and eight half-centuries. His highest score was 127 against P de S Kularatne College. Ambalangoda

Among his notable performances, Peiris scored centuries against Lyceum International School Wattala in the quarter-final match and Galahitiyawa Central College. His top score of 127 against P de S Kularatne College Ambalangoda played a crucial role in their victory in the first-round match.

During the season, Peiris also led his team to victory against tough opponents like Kalutara Vidyalaya and Sri Devananda College Ambalangoda. He is currently preparing for the annual Big Match against Royal College Panadura, scheduled for April 26.

This achievement marks the second time a cricketer from St. John’s College Panadura has reached the 1,000-run mark, with Ashan Dilhara achieving it four years ago. Despite missing three matches last year, Peiris, who has been playing Under-19 cricket since the age of 15, scored over 800 runs.

“I am happy to score 1,000 runs. Coaches, parents, and all my teammates supported and helped me a lot. At the beginning of the season, I was determined to achieve this target. I am really happy,” said Peiris, who is in his fourth year of playing Under-19 cricket.

Udara Maddumage serves as the Head Coach of St John’s College Panadura, with Namal Lenora as the Master in Charge (MIC), and Mrs. YP Perera as the College Principal. Peiris’ accomplishment reflects the dedication and talent present in the cricketing community of St John’s College Panadura.
